So much for environmental responsibility, Sydneysiders are flushing everything but the kitchen sink down their toilets, causing blockages that cost Sydney Water a whopping AU$27M a year.
Following their Toilet Blockers Anonymous campaign last year, It’s Friday and Sydney Water are tackle the issue right where it counts this year – the toilet itself. The solution comes in an unexpected form, a self-help guide with a cheeky twist – the world-first Toilet Blockers Anonymous Flushable Guidebook – on toilet paper.
[Toilet paper has been a popular advertising medium in Australia this year. In January, Bowel Cancer Australia’s Break the Poo Taboo campaign put bowel cancer symptoms on Kleenex brands’ toilet paper. And this campaign followed Bowel Cancer UK’s #GetOnARoll campaign in 2022 with Andrex, that did the same.]
The Sydney Water guide, created in partnership with eco-friendly toilet paper brand, Who Gives A Crap, is also printed directly onto loo rolls. Each sheet delivers a humorous but educational reminder of what not to flush down the toilet, from dental floss to hair… and even golf balls. The roll ends with a final pledge to stop blocking habits for good.


“We needed a way to grab people’s attention where it matters most—literally in their bathrooms,” stated Tim Barrett, digital marketing manager at Sydney Water. “Blockages are expensive and entirely preventable. This campaign delivers an unforgettable reminder right where behaviour change happens.”
Vince Lagana, CCO, It’s Friday, added, “Humour has the power to drive real change, especially when it meets people in everyday moments. By turning a roll of toilet paper into a scroll of knowledge, we’re flushing out bad habits—one sheet at a time.”

To make the message impossible to ignore, the campaign landed straight in bathrooms across Sydney. Led by plumber influencers, such as @SydneyPlumberChick, plumbers across Sydney hand-delivered guidebooks during real-life toilet unblocking visits – catching, but also helping, culprits red-handed.
